A URL shortener is often a tool that normally takes a long World-wide-web address (URL) and generates a shorter, more concise version that redirects for the original URL. This is helpful in predicaments where by a long URL is tough to share or keep in mind, like on social media marketing or in messaging applications.

URLs encoded in two dimensional barcodes like QR code will often be shortened by a URL shortener as a way to reduce the printed place on the code, or enable printing at reduced density in an effort to improve scanning reliability.
